Historical Significance and Artistic Craftsmanship

Vintage glass bowls originate from different eras, reflecting the prevailing design trends and technological advances of their time. For example:

  • Art Deco Glass Bowls - characterized by geometric shapes and bold patterns, popular in the 1920s-1930s.
  • Mid-century Modern Glass Bowls - featuring clean lines, minimalistic design, and vibrant colors from the 1950s-1960s.
  • Victorian and Edwardian Styles - ornate, heavily decorated bowls with intricate detailing from the late 19th to early 20th centuries.

Many of these vintage glass bowls exhibit superior craftsmanship, often handcrafted using techniques like blown glass, etching, or hand-painting. Their unique imperfections and delicate details highlight the artisanal efforts that went into creating each piece, making them genuine collector's items.

Tips for Buying Vintage Glass Bowls

  • Authenticity - Always seek detailed provenance or certificates of authenticity.
  • Condition - Examine for chips, cracks, or repairs; authentic vintage items often show minor signs of age which add character rather than detract value.
  • Style Compatibility - Choose pieces that match your existing decor theme, whether classic, rustic, or contemporary.
  • Investment Potential - Consider limited editions or rare designs for increased long-term value.

Maintaining and Caring for Vintage Glass Bowls

Proper care ensures your vintage glass bowls retain their beauty and value over the years. Here are essential maintenance tips:

  • Cleaning - Use a soft cloth with mild soap and warm water; avoid abrasive cleaners or scrubbing pads.
  • Handling - Handle with care, supporting the base to prevent accidental drops or fractures.
  • Storage - Store in a stable environment away from direct sunlight and extreme temperature shifts to prevent fading or warping.
  • Display - Place on sturdy, secure surfaces and use additional padding when necessary to safeguard fragile pieces.
